my5800mkk 发表于 2013-9-5 17:38:09

高手帮我看看 有什么办法让fgviewer的命令行正常运行啊

高手帮我看看 有什么办法让下面的命令正常运行啊
fgfs --fg-root=C:\Program Files\FlightGear\data--fgviewer Scenery/Terrain/w130n30/w123n37/KSFO.btg.gz
一开始
运行命令行
fgfs --fg-root=$FG_ROOT --fgviewer Scenery/Terrain/w130n30/w123n37/KSFO.btg.gz总会报这个错, 实际我已经在系统环境变量设置过FG_ROOT
Base package check failed:
Version found at: C:\Program Files\FlightGear\bin\Win32\$FG_ROOT
Version 2.12.0 is required.
Please upgrade/downgrade base package and set the path to your fgdata
with --fg-root=path_to_your_fgdata
Hit a key to continue...

于是命令改为:
fgfs --fg-root=C:\Program Files\FlightGear\data--fgviewer Scenery/Terrain/w130n30/w123n37/KSFO.btg.gz
又会报新的错误:
config file not found:Files/FlightGear/data
Error reading properties:
Failed to open file
at preferences.xml
no aircraft specified
Config option parsing failed ...

高手帮我看看 有什么办法让下面的命令正常运行啊:
fgfs --fg-root=C:\Program Files\FlightGear\data--fgviewer Scenery/Terrain/w130n30/w123n37/KSFO.btg.gz
我就是想调试下-fgviewer用-fgviewer 查看下KSFO 机场数据
我的命令哪里有错呢?

fgfs 和fgviewer都是自己变异的2.12版
data用的是2.10安装包带的





my5800mkk 发表于 2013-9-5 18:03:18

下面的命令有什么问题?大家如何通过命令行启动fg ?
C:\Program Files\FlightGear\bin\Win32>fgfs   --enable-rembrandt --fg-root=C:\Pro
gram Files\FlightGear\data --fg-scenery=C:\Program Files\FlightGear\data\Scenery
--airport=KCCR --runway=14R --aircraft=f16 --control=joystick --disable-random-
objects --enable-hud --geometry=1280x800 --bpp=32 --timeofday=dawndawn
config file not found:Files/FlightGear/data
Error reading properties:
Failed to open file
at preferences.xml
no aircraft specified
Config option parsing failed ...

Breaking_Dawn 发表于 2013-9-5 21:18:23

1、FG_ROOT的版本不对,可以尝试修改一下FG_ROOT 目录下version文件的版本号,看看好不好使
2、Program Files 目录放在命令行下 应该使用 双引号
尝试解决这两个问题以后看看还会不会报错。

my5800mkk 发表于 2013-9-5 23:49:42

谢谢 Breaking_Dawn   我更改安装路径到e盘路径问题自己好了
运行起来的这种方式运行起来的是fgfs 用fgfs在显示模型,官方为什么要建议这种方式调用FGViewer 很奇怪我只是想用用FGViewer调试一下

    直接运行FGViewer也会有问题

这个FGViewer到底该怎么正确使用呢?

页: [1]
查看完整版本: 高手帮我看看 有什么办法让fgviewer的命令行正常运行啊